The HLT64115 Advanced Diploma of Nursing is for enrolled nurses who want specialty skills in key areas of nursing practice. This nationally recognised diploma offers the following specialisation areas: acute care, aged care, critical care, mental health, preoperative, renal care, rural and remote nursing. You’ll gain advanced skills in clinical assessment, clinical practice, and be exposed to the most up-to-date nursing trends and equipment. Apart from your specialisation, you can also gain skills in drug and alcohol nursing, case management, administration, and leadership. Domestic Students

You must meet ALL of the following requirements:
  • Are employed as a Enrolled Nurse AND
  • Hold current registration as an enrolled nurse without notation with the Nursing and Midwifery Board of Australia www.nursingmidwiferyboard.gov.au
